What is space?
Space is the vast, three-dimensional expanse that exists beyond the Earth and its immediate environment. It refers to the entire universe beyond our planet and its atmosphere comprising numerous galaxies, stars, planets, asteroids, comets, black holes, and other celestial bodies.
Space is not just an empty void but is filled with various forms of energy that interact and fluctuate. It contains electromagnetic radiation like light, cosmic rays, and other subatomic particles.
While space is mostly a vacuum, it is not entirely empty. There are sparse concentrations of interstellar matter which mainly consist of gas and dust. These concentrations also give birth to the formation of new stars and galaxies.
Scientists have been studying space for many years now and have learned a great deal about its mysteries. Space is still one of the most explored but least understood places in the universe.
